Leh, Aug 04: In a significant step towards ensuring the health and wellness of its workforce, the IRP 25 Battalion, coordinated a cervical cancer screening camp for all married officials of District Police Leh and IRP 25 Battalion. This initiative underscores the belief that a healthy workforce is essential for effective service to the community.

The screening camp was held at the Mahabodhi Charitable Hospital (MCH) and was conducted by expert doctors from Singapore and SNM Hospital. The primary objective of this camp is to promote early detection and prevention of cervical cancer, a critical health issue affecting women worldwide.

The Ladakh Police and the IRP 25 Battalion extend their gratitude to the medical professionals from Singapore and SNM Hospital for their invaluable contribution to this initiative. Their expertise and dedication have been instrumental in making this camp a success.

By prioritizing preventive healthcare, the District Police Leh aims to foster a culture of health and wellness within our force.
